669619 Removing and installing control unit for trailer hitch


WM 669619 Removing and installing control unit for trailer hitch

Preliminary work

Remove side trim panel on the right for rear luggage compartment. -> 700319 Removing and installing side trim panel for rear luggage compartment - "Removing" section 700319 Removing and installing rear luggage compartment side-trim panel.

Removing control unit for the trailer hitch

WARNING

Risk of destruction of electrical and electronic components.

-> Before removing the control unit for the towbar, switch off the ignition and remove the ignition key.





Overview of control unit for trailer hitch

1. Release both electrical connectors -arrows A- and pull them off -arrows B-.





Pulling off connectors and removing control unit

2. Unscrew the fastening screw -arrow 1- and lift the control unit up and out -arrow C-.





Pulling off connectors and removing control unit

Installing control unit for the trailer hitch

1. Insert control unit into the holder -arrow A- and screw in the fastening screw -arrow 1-.





Tighten control unit and connect plug

2. Position and push on both plugs -arrows B- until the locking tabs -arrows C- are felt to engage.





Tighten control unit and connect plug

Coding the control unit for the trailer hitch

Extracting and changing coding

Information

- After the trailer coupling control unit has been replaced, the coding must be customised to the vehicle equipment so that the control unit knows which trailer coupling is installed and which functions are desired or necessary.

- Automated folding/pivoting is synonymous with comfort closing in power windows. Touching the button is sufficient to fold/pivot the trailer hitch. -> 669619 Removing and installing control unit for trailer hitch - "Information" section.

- The No automatic folding/pivoting option can be coded if there are doubts about safety. The button then must be kept pressed until the trailer hitch is completely retracted or extended. -> 669619 Removing and installing control unit for trailer hitch - "Information" section.

- With or without operating button; the operating button must be activated for the pivoting trailer hitch. This is of course not necessary for the detachable towbar.

Versions or equipment features can be read out and reactivated under the Coding menu item.

The following options are possible:

Operating pushbutton:
- With operating pushbutton
- Without operating pushbutton

Version:
- Trailer coupling with detachable ball hitch
- Trailer coupling with automatic folding out/swivelling of the ball hitch "Comfort folding"

Country:
- RoW
- USA (North America)

By actuating the F8 button the code is memorised. Where necessary erase fault memory.

Information

- If the coding does not match the vehicle equipment, faults may be displayed that are not really present.

- The control unit does not function without a valid coding entry.

Permissible combinations

Information

- Ensure that only permitted combinations and existing versions are coded.






Subsequent work

Install the side trim panel at rear right. -> 700319 Removing and installing side trim panel for rear luggage compartment - "Installing" section 700319 Removing and installing rear luggage compartment side-trim panel.
